3. No-Nonsense SBR & IBR Action
In California:
- SBR (Second Bill Review): Must be filed within 90 days of the EOR/EOB
- IBR (Independent Bill Review): Must be filed within 30 days of the SBR decision
Our enhancement: We track these deadlines to the day and challenge every underpayment worth fighting for. This persistence has recovered up to 40% more revenue for some practices.

How long do I have to file an IBR after an SBR decision in California?
Per 8 CCR §9792.5.7(b), you have 30 days from receipt of the SBR decision to request an Independent Bill Review (IBR). Missing this deadline forfeits your right to challenge underpayments.
